The town of Matthews is located in southeastern Mecklenburg County, North Carolina, and about 32,000 people reside within its borders. The town stands out for its family-friendly environment with shops, restaurants, and plenty of parks around. You can find many fun things to do in Matthews NC, and you can enjoy the quiet town while being just a short drive away from downtown Charlotte.

However, knowing that you are close to the lifestyle of the big city is not as important as knowing that you are safe in your neighborhood. In that regard, you don’t need to worry because the town of Matthews has a low crime rate, and it ranks as one of the safest suburbs in North Carolina.

The quaint area is a great place to raise children, and the people are friendly and close, just as you would expect from a community with that small-town feel, which gives you a sense of belonging. Many parks populate the area, and residents who love being out in nature or just love working out in the park will enjoy the variety in that regard. Shopping areas, retail shops, and centers along with great restaurants can be found in every section of town, which makes it widely accessible and convenient.

Matthews, North Carolina, has good schools, and because it is close to Charlotte, people have access to a great job market. This might come as compensation for the slightly more expensive life in Matthews NC, compared to the state average. The overall costs of living are about 15% higher than the state average and 7% above the national average. However, median household income is close to $80,000 a year, which is more than enough to lead a comfortable lifestyle in the area.
